连接数据库是为什么
-
连接数据库是为了能够在应用程序中访问和管理数据库中的数据。数据库是一个存储和组织数据的集合,可以存储大量的结构化和非结构化数据。连接数据库可以实现以下几个目的:
-
数据存储和管理:连接数据库可以将数据保存在一个可靠和持久的存储介质中,确保数据的安全性和一致性。数据库提供了一种结构化的方式来组织和管理数据,可以使用各种查询语言和操作来检索、更新和删除数据。
-
数据共享和访问控制:连接数据库可以实现多个应用程序和用户之间的数据共享。通过数据库连接,多个应用程序可以同时访问和操作数据库中的数据,实现数据共享和协作。同时,数据库还提供了访问控制的功能,可以对不同的用户和角色进行权限管理,保护数据的安全性和隐私。
-
数据分析和决策支持:连接数据库可以支持数据分析和决策支持的功能。数据库中存储的数据可以被用于生成报表、图表和统计分析,帮助用户了解数据的趋势和模式,从而做出更准确和有效的决策。
-
应用程序集成:连接数据库可以将数据库与应用程序进行集成,使得应用程序可以直接访问和操作数据库中的数据。这样,应用程序可以利用数据库的功能来实现数据的持久化、查询和更新,提高应用程序的灵活性和功能性。
-
数据备份和恢复:连接数据库可以实现数据的备份和恢复功能。数据库连接工具可以定期备份数据库中的数据,并将备份数据保存在其他存储介质中,以防止数据丢失。在数据丢失或损坏的情况下,可以使用数据库连接工具将备份数据恢复到数据库中,保证数据的可靠性和完整性。
总之,连接数据库是为了能够在应用程序中方便地访问和管理数据库中的数据,实现数据存储、共享、分析和决策支持的功能,同时还可以实现应用程序集成和数据备份恢复的需求。
1年前 -
-
连接数据库是为了能够与数据库建立通信,进行数据的存取、更新和查询等操作。数据库是用来存储和管理数据的软件,其中包含了表、字段、索引等结构,以及数据的存储和查询功能。通过连接数据库,我们可以通过编程语言或数据库管理工具与数据库进行交互,实现对数据的增删改查操作。
连接数据库的主要目的有以下几点:
-
数据存储:数据库是用来存储数据的,通过连接数据库,我们可以将数据保存到数据库中,以便后续使用和管理。无论是个人用户还是企业组织,都可以通过连接数据库来存储和管理各种类型的数据,如用户信息、销售数据、产品信息等。
-
数据查询:连接数据库可以方便地对数据库中的数据进行查询。通过执行SQL语句,我们可以从数据库中获取所需的数据,进行统计、分析和展示等操作。数据库提供了强大的查询功能,可以根据条件过滤数据、排序数据、聚合数据等,满足不同的查询需求。
-
数据更新:连接数据库可以对数据库中的数据进行更新操作。通过执行SQL语句,我们可以修改、删除或插入数据,实现对数据的更新和维护。数据库提供了事务管理机制,可以保证数据的一致性和完整性,确保数据的正确性和安全性。
-
数据共享:连接数据库可以实现数据的共享和协作。多个用户可以同时连接数据库,进行数据的读取和更新操作,实现数据的共享和协同工作。通过数据库的权限控制,可以限制用户对数据的访问和操作权限,保护数据的安全性。
总之,连接数据库是为了实现对数据的存取、更新和查询等操作,使得数据能够被有效地管理和利用。通过连接数据库,我们可以利用数据库提供的功能和特性,实现对数据的高效管理和应用。连接数据库是现代应用开发和数据管理的基础,对于提高数据处理效率和数据管理能力具有重要意义。
1年前 -
-
连接数据库是为了在程序中能够与数据库进行交互,实现对数据库的操作和管理。数据库是存储和管理数据的仓库,通过连接数据库,程序可以实现数据的读取、插入、更新、删除等操作,同时还可以执行数据库的查询、排序、过滤等功能。
连接数据库的主要目的是为了实现以下几个方面的功能:
-
存储和管理数据:数据库是用于存储和管理大量数据的工具,连接数据库可以实现将数据保存到数据库中,并且可以方便地查询、修改和删除数据。
-
数据的安全性:连接数据库可以通过设置权限和密码等方式保护数据库中的数据,只有经过授权的用户才能访问和操作数据库。
-
数据的共享和协作:多个用户可以同时连接到同一个数据库,实现数据的共享和协作,不同的用户可以根据自己的权限对数据库进行操作。
-
数据库的性能优化:连接数据库可以通过索引、分区、优化查询语句等方式来提高数据库的查询和操作性能,从而提高程序的响应速度。
下面是连接数据库的一般步骤和操作流程:
-
导入数据库驱动程序:在程序中导入数据库的驱动程序,不同数据库的驱动程序可能有所不同,一般会提供相应的jar包。
-
加载数据库驱动程序:使用Class.forName()方法加载数据库驱动程序,这样程序才能够识别和使用该驱动程序。
-
创建数据库连接:使用数据库驱动程序提供的getConnection()方法创建数据库连接,需要提供数据库的URL、用户名和密码等连接参数。
-
执行数据库操作:使用数据库连接对象创建Statement或PreparedStatement对象,通过执行SQL语句实现对数据库的操作,如查询、插入、更新、删除等。
-
处理数据库结果:根据数据库操作的需要,可以通过ResultSet对象获取数据库查询的结果,并进行相应的处理。
-
关闭数据库连接:在程序使用完数据库连接后,需要通过调用close()方法关闭数据库连接,释放资源。
需要注意的是,在连接数据库时,需要确保数据库服务已经启动,并且数据库的连接参数(如URL、用户名和密码等)正确无误。另外,为了保护数据库的安全性,需要对数据库连接的相关信息进行加密处理,避免敏感信息泄露。
1年前 -